2. Noise

While treadmills at the desk are excellent for enhancing movement at work and providing the health benefits, they can also produce lots of noise. Some models are quieter than others. It is important to take into consideration the noise level of your under desk treadmill when you intend to use it in a public space. The flooring you choose for your treadmill could also impact the volume of sound. Hard floors, for instance, tend to amplify the sound. This can be a nuisance to other workers.

The speed at the speed at which the treadmill is used will determine the level of noise it produces. For example, if you run at a high speed the sound level could be similar to a toilet flushing or vacuuming. The volume of noise will decrease as you slow down.

The majority of treadmills that are under desk include motors, and some come with a desktop built in to help reduce the noise. In addition, some include acoustic foam placed beneath the belt to absorb and lower the noise level.

There are a lot of options available for under-desk exercise machines, but there are a few factors to think about when buying. Both stability and maximum weight capacity are essential factors to take into account. Generally, under-desk treadmills are less stable than regular fitness treadmills, and typically have smaller capacities for weight. This could be a problem, especially for users who are overweight or plan to use the treadmill for a long period of time.
